You read a research study describing how some disease is more commonly found in both adopted children and their adopted parents
Inessa05 [86]

What I can likely infer about this disease is: B) It is more related to environmental than genetic factors.

<h3>What is an Inference?</h3>

An inference is a deduction that is made about a subject from pieces of available evidence.

Given the results of the research above, we can infer that the disease is more environmental than genetic because the disease did not affect the parents and children that shared genetic features.

Thus, the cause of the disease could be environmental.
